Bus
The best way to get around Crete is by bus. The island has a good road network, so bus transfers are generally affordable and convenient. Most bus companies are government-run, and fares are relatively low by European standards. Buses run hourly along the main coastal road, and less frequently to smaller towns and villages inland. Most of the major tourist destinations are served by buses. These include Knossos, Phestos, Moni Arkou, Gortys, and Omalos Plateau.
Ferry
If you’re visiting Crete, you should know that transfers in Crete ferry schedules vary between ports and times. In the summer, enhanced ferry schedules are offered to Crete’s port cities. The journey from Piraeus to Heraklion is popular, and there are several daily departures throughout the year. During the summer, high-speed ferries travel from Piraeus to Chania and take only eight hours to reach the port of Souda in Chania.
